Monday just wasn't the day for Hillsdale's offense. They lost 12-0 to the Fremont Eagles on Monday. The Hornets just can't catch a break and have now endured seven defeats in a row.
Hillsdale's loss dropped their record down to 3-12. As for Fremont, they have been performing incredibly well recently as they've won seven of their last eight contests. That's provided a nice bump to their 11-3 record this season.
Hillsdale will be playing in front of their home fans against Dundee at 4:00 p.m. on Tuesday. As for Fremont, they will face off against Churubusco at 5:30 p.m. on Tuesday. Churubusco has struggled to contain batters this season (they've allowed 9.77 runs per game on average), something Fremont will no doubt try to take advantage of.
